Work the end of any project by completing your repeat (row 27 in color A), then work a sc row in color A as well as your final row. PROJECT IDEAS FOR WORKING FLAT - Suggested starting chains for various projects - counts include 4 at end: Baby blanket: 100 chains depending on yarn size used (4 repeats wide) Place mats: 52 chains (2 repeats of design on row, size shown in video) Table Runner: 52 chains for total width of table runner, you will then work the repeats to obtain the total length for your table. Throw blanket : 172 chains Tote or Throw Pillow: 52 chains depending on yarn size used and desired size, create 2 and seam together Scarf/Wrap: 28 chains for a thin scarf or 52 chains for a wide scarf or wrap. I recommend size 3 light weight yarn or smaller for scarves, shawls, wraps. IN THE ROUND Makeup or Notions bag/ Clutch: 48 or 72 chains depending on yarn and hook used Throw Pillow: 20“ to 24“ depending on yarn size used, tension and hook: chain 96 Large Bag/Tote/Pillow: 144 chains for large tote/bag You can create any project you like in Mosaic Crochet! Project info and starting: To begin your project you will chain in multiples of 24 plus 4 at the end to work a flat piece. You will skip the first chain and begin working in the second chain from the hook, ending up with an odd number of stitches. EXAMPLE: I chained 52 and had 51 stitches at the end of my first Row. TO WORK IN THE ROUND: chain in multiples of 24 and slip stitch to the first chain. begin working the repeat in the first stitch [same stitch you slip stitches into) and follow the Repeat as given in the video.
